The evolution of software development methodologies—from Agile to DevOps to low-code—has continuously increased developer efficiency. Now, AI is at the forefront, offering immense potential beyond basic code completion. Yet, AI adoption remains constrained by narrow perceptions of its capabilities.
Business leaders and developers often view AI primarily as an automated code assistant, but this perspective barely scratches the surface. AI’s underutilized potential includes automating DevOps pipelines, strengthening cybersecurity defenses, and optimizing development workflows.
Expanding AI’s role across the entire software development life cycle (SDLC) can provide a significant competitive edge. Organizations must ask: How can AI unlock developers’ full potential to deliver greater value and accelerate innovation?

Many developers cite GitHub Copilot or similar platforms when asked about AI-powered development tools. These tools automate repetitive coding tasks, freeing developers to focus on strategic problem-solving. AI also assists with debugging, error detection, and documentation generation.
However, these applications represent only a fraction of AI’s potential. AI can take over certain routine tasks, allowing developers to focus on innovation and high-impact work.
